Output 5e50fe331752a0527de5aea56a4c6bbb356ce4604e0a4c25d87c504231c60205:0

value
27000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8360bdc35388105ad76e482c8fe639b53a4245b7 OP_EQUAL
address
MKspeG5ARaZUzFEEsE5EMwrHceaVh1386x
transaction
5e50fe331752a0527de5aea56a4c6bbb356ce4604e0a4c25d87c504231c60205
spent
true